Arda Guler scored from inside his own half as Real Madrid beat Elche 4-1 to move within a point of La Liga leaders Barcelona.
Antonio Rudiger opened the scoring before Federico Valverde continued his rich vein of form with another stunning goal five minutes later.
Dean Huijsen added Real's third midway through the second half before substitute Manuel Angel converted a low cross into his own net to hand Elche a late consolation.
But the goal of the night came from Turkey international Guler, who lobbed Elche goalkeeper Matias Dituro from near the centre circle.
"We need to get a frame for it," manager Alvaro Arbeloa said of Guler's goal.
"It's extraordinary, wonderful. I saw everyone gasping in amazement, myself included. It was worth paying for one, two or three tickets to see what he did."
After the high of sweeping Manchester City aside 3-0 in their Champions League last-16 first leg on Wednesday, Real made a slow start against an Elche side winless in 10 games.
The hosts created little for more than half an hour and were left frustrated when Fran Garcia and Aurelien Tchouameni had penalty appeals turned down.
But when a Valverde free-kick was parried back into danger and Rudiger volleyed home the 39th-minute opener, Los Blancos began to play with greater fluidity.
Five minutes later Valverde curled a strike into the top corner from the edge of the penalty area for his fifth goal in three games, following a crucial stoppage-time winner against Celta Vigo last weekend and his superb midweek hat-trick against City.
Brahim Diaz should have scored when he ran through on goal minutes into the second half, but he blazed over with only Elche goalkeeper Matias Dituro to beat.
Huijsen made the result comfortable in the 66th minute when he headed in a cross from 18-year-old substitute Daniel Yanez.
After Angel's late own-goal, there was still time for Guler to spot Dituro off his goal-line and send an audacious lob into the back of the net.
Kylian Mbappe remained absent with a knee injury, but manager Alvaro Arbeloa said he is confident the France striker will return for Tuesday's trip to Manchester.
After losing two of their past three league games, Real Madrid move one point behind table toppers Barcelona having played one game more.
The defending champions will re-establish a four-point buffer if they beat Sevilla on Sunday (15:15 GMT).
Real's next La Liga outing is against city rivals Atletico Madrid at the Bernabeu on Sunday, 22 March (20:00).
Elche, now winless in 11 league games, remain 17th in the table, one point above the relegation zone. They will drop to 18th if Mallorca defeat Espanyol on Sunday (13:00).
